Explore Kings Park and Botanic Garden



One of the most effective ways to experience the natural beauty of Perth is by exploring Kings Park and Botanic Garden. Spanning over 400 hectares, this large environment-friendly room supplies a special combination of native flora, strolling routes, and spectacular city views. The park is home to one of the biggest and most lovely inner-city parks worldwide, making it a perfect destination for both leisure and experience.


Visitors can walk along the considerable network of courses that meander via the park, permitting for immersive encounters with over 3,000 species of Western Australian plants. The Botanic Yard features themed gardens showcasing the area's diverse ecosystems, providing an instructional experience regarding local biodiversity.


For those looking for a much more energetic experience, Kings Park uses opportunities for biking and jogging along its picturesque routes. The park likewise hosts different events throughout the year, consisting of outdoor performances and seasonal celebrations, which improve its vivid ambience. Additionally, the War Memorial and the legendary DNA Tower supply historical context and breathtaking views, making Kings Park and Botanic Yard a must-visit destination for any person looking to appreciate the cultural and all-natural heritage of Perth.


Check Out Cottesloe Beach



Cottesloe Beach is a quintessential destination for those aiming to experience Perth's spectacular coast. Renowned for its gold sands and azure waters, this coastline provides a best setup for sunbathing, swimming, and browsing. The gentle waves make it suitable for family members and beginner internet users alike, while the attractive background of hand trees and vibrant sunsets includes to its beauty.

Discover the Perth Cultural Centre



As you discover the dynamic heart of Perth, the Cultural Centre attracts attention as a must-visit destination, supplying a rich tapestry of area, history, and art interaction (Things To Do In Perth). Found simply a brief stroll from the city's busy purchasing district, this dynamic hub is home to a number of vital institutions, including the Art Gallery of Western Australia, the Western Australian Museum Boola Bardip, and the State Collection of Western Australia


Site visitors can submerse themselves in a varied array of exhibits, showcasing both international and local artists, in addition to the area's all-natural and social heritage. The Social Centre regularly organizes workshops, events, and celebrations, cultivating a dynamic ambience that urges communication and learning.

Experience Fremantle Markets





Located in the historical heart of Fremantle, the Fremantle Markets he said offer a eclectic and vibrant purchasing experience that catches the essence of neighborhood culture. Developed in 1897, these markets are housed in a perfectly brought back Victorian-era building, showcasing a varied variety of artisanal products, fresh produce, and one-of-a-kind crafts.


Visitors can walk with the bustling aisles, engaging with neighborhood craftsmens and suppliers who take satisfaction in their hand-crafted goods. From elegant fashion jewelry and style items to natural food stalls and gourmet treats, the marketplaces satisfy different tastes and preferences. The dynamic atmosphere is improved by road performers and musicians, developing an inviting setup for families and travelers alike.


In enhancement to shopping, the Fremantle Markets highlight sustainability, with many vendors sourcing their items in your area and using green practices. This dedication to environmental consciousness includes a meaningful dimension to the buying experience.

Take a Swan River Cruise



Establish against the magnificent background of Perth's sky line, taking a Swan River cruise offers an extraordinary means to discover the city's all-natural elegance and abundant background. The river twists via picturesque landscapes, offering awesome sights of lush parks, elegant homes, and vibrant wildlife. Cruise ships typically range from leisurely hour-long trips to longer, more immersive experiences that include dining choices.


As you move along the water, well-informed guides share fascinating stories concerning Perth's growth, its Aboriginal heritage, and the relevance of the Swan River itself. The cruise also provides an unique perspective to see legendary sites such as the Elizabeth Quay and the historical Fremantle, improving your understanding of the area's society.


For those looking for a charming evening, sundown cruise ships provide an enchanting atmosphere, where the city lights start to sparkle versus the darkening skies.
